2. Media Suitability

Media suitability is a crucial element of efficient freedom from viable microorganisms evaluation of pharmaceutical merchandise. The expansion medium utilized should demonstrably assist the multiplication of a variety of microorganisms which may doubtlessly be current within the product. If the medium is unsuitable, microorganisms current at low ranges may fail to develop, leading to a false unfavourable end result and compromising affected person security. This side of testing just isn’t merely a formality; it’s a necessary management making certain the reliability of the whole analytical course of. For instance, if testing a non-sterile product with a development medium that does not assist the micro organism, E. coli, any E. coli presents throughout the check is not going to present throughout the incubation interval.

The choice and validation of appropriate media contain demonstrating its skill to advertise the expansion of specified indicator organisms. These organisms signify a spectrum of frequent contaminants and embody micro organism like Staphylococcus aureus and Pseudomonas aeruginosa, in addition to fungi like Candida albicans and Aspergillus brasiliensis. A development promotion check is often carried out, inoculating the media with a small variety of these organisms and monitoring their development over an outlined interval. The outcomes of this check should meet pre-defined acceptance standards to substantiate the medium’s suitability to be used. This rigorous validation course of ensures that the expansion medium is able to detecting microbial contamination, even at very low ranges. Moreover, the media ought to be appropriate with the product being examined, with out inhibiting microbial development. For instance, utilizing a neutralizing agent may very well be obligatory to handle the antimicrobial properties of sure merchandise.

In abstract, the choice of an acceptable and validated development medium is indispensable to acquiring dependable outcomes. This course of ensures that any microorganisms current within the pharmaceutical product have the chance to develop and be detected, stopping false negatives and safeguarding affected person well being. Failure to adequately assess media suitability undermines the whole analytical course of, doubtlessly resulting in extreme penalties. Subsequently, meticulous consideration to media choice and validation is a cornerstone of high quality management within the pharmaceutical business.

3. Incubation circumstances

Incubation circumstances are crucial determinants within the accuracy and reliability of pharmaceutical product evaluation for the absence of viable microorganisms. Exact management of environmental elements throughout the incubation interval is important to facilitate microbial development, ought to any contaminants be current, and forestall false unfavourable outcomes.

  • Temperature Management

    Temperature profoundly influences microbial metabolic exercise and development fee. The Pharmacopoeia requires incubation at particular temperatures, sometimes 30-35C for micro organism and 20-25C for fungi, except in any other case justified. Deviations from these temperature ranges can inhibit the expansion of sure microorganisms, resulting in their non-detection. As an illustration, a mesophilic bacterium current within the product may fail to proliferate at decrease temperatures, yielding a false conclusion of sterility. The upkeep of constant and precisely monitored temperatures all through the incubation interval is, subsequently, paramount.

  • Incubation Period

    The length of incubation should be ample to permit even slow-growing microorganisms to achieve detectable ranges. Normal incubation instances are usually 14 days, as laid out in compendial strategies. Untimely termination of the incubation interval may end result within the failure to detect viable however slow-growing organisms, once more resulting in a false unfavourable end result. Extending the incubation time past the established restrict just isn’t usually advisable, as it could improve the danger of contamination from the testing setting itself.

  • Atmospheric Circumstances

    Sure microorganisms require particular atmospheric circumstances, such because the presence or absence of oxygen, for optimum development. Anaerobic micro organism, for instance, is not going to develop within the presence of oxygen. Subsequently, merchandise which will include anaerobic contaminants require incubation below anaerobic circumstances. Failure to offer the suitable ambiance can lead to the lack to detect these organisms. The selection of incubation ambiance should be justified based mostly on the character of the product and the potential contaminants.

  • Humidity Management

    Sustaining acceptable humidity ranges inside the incubator prevents desiccation of the expansion medium, which may inhibit microbial development. Low humidity may cause the medium to dry out, decreasing the provision of water obligatory for microbial metabolism. Conversely, extreme humidity can promote the expansion of undesirable environmental contaminants. Subsequently, humidity management is a crucial side of making certain that the circumstances are optimum for the expansion of any microorganisms current within the examined pharmaceutical product.

In conclusion, the choice and exact management of incubation circumstances together with temperature, length, atmospheric composition, and humidity are integral to the reliability of any evaluation of absence of viable microorganisms. Every parameter contributes considerably to creating an setting that helps the expansion and detection of potential microbial contaminants. Failure to adequately management these elements can compromise check validity and doubtlessly endanger affected person security. The particular incubation circumstances should be rigorously thought of and rigorously managed in accordance with pharmacopeial necessities and business finest practices.

5. Sampling protocols

Sampling protocols are basic to make sure the reliability and representativeness of sterility testing leads to pharmaceutical manufacturing. The design and execution of those protocols straight affect the boldness with which conclusions a couple of batch’s freedom from viable microorganisms might be drawn. Insufficient sampling can result in false negatives, the place contamination exists however is undetected, or conversely, false positives, resulting in pointless rejection of secure product.

  • Pattern Dimension Dedication

    Pattern dimension willpower is a crucial side, ruled by statistical rules and threat evaluation. The amount of product sampled should be ample to offer an affordable chance of detecting contamination whether it is current at an appropriate high quality degree. For instance, a bigger batch dimension usually necessitates a bigger pattern dimension to keep up the identical degree of assurance. Compendial requirements, similar to these outlined in america Pharmacopeia (USP), present steerage on acceptable pattern sizes based mostly on batch dimension and product kind. Improperly calculated pattern sizes can result in inaccurate evaluation of batch high quality.

  • Sampling Location Choice

    The choice of acceptable sampling areas is equally vital to make sure that the pattern is consultant of the whole batch. Samples ought to be drawn from completely different areas inside the batch, together with these areas most probably to be topic to contamination. As an illustration, within the case of liquid merchandise crammed into vials, samples ought to be taken from the start, center, and finish of the filling run, in addition to from completely different positions on the filling machine. This method mitigates the danger of overlooking localized contamination occasions that will not be uniformly distributed all through the batch.

  • Aseptic Sampling Approach

    The execution of sampling itself should be carried out utilizing strict aseptic strategies. Introducing microorganisms throughout the sampling course of can result in false constructive outcomes, invalidating the check. Personnel concerned in sampling should be totally skilled in aseptic procedures, together with correct hand hygiene, gowning, and disinfection of sampling gear. Furthermore, the sampling setting ought to be managed to reduce the danger of environmental contamination. Deviation from aseptic approach throughout sampling compromises the integrity of the sterility check.

  • Pattern Dealing with and Transport

    Applicable dealing with and transport of samples after assortment are important to keep up their integrity and forestall contamination or degradation. Samples ought to be saved below acceptable circumstances (e.g., refrigerated or frozen) and transported to the testing laboratory in a well timed method. Packaging ought to be designed to stop injury or leakage throughout transport. Documentation ought to accompany the samples, offering a transparent chain of custody and making certain traceability. Improper dealing with or transport can compromise the validity of the check outcomes.

In conclusion, rigorous adherence to well-defined sampling protocols is paramount for the correct evaluation of pharmaceutical product freedom from viable microorganisms. Pattern dimension willpower, location choice, aseptic approach, and correct dealing with every play a significant position in making certain the representativeness and integrity of the samples examined. Failure to implement sturdy sampling protocols can result in misguided conclusions and doubtlessly compromise affected person security, thereby emphasizing the importance of meticulous consideration to element on this crucial side of pharmaceutical high quality management.

6. Regulatory compliance

Regulatory compliance is inextricably linked to the evaluation of pharmaceutical merchandise for the absence of viable microorganisms. World well being authorities mandate particular requirements and procedures to make sure the protection and efficacy of pharmaceutical preparations, making adherence to those laws a non-negotiable side of pharmaceutical manufacturing and testing.

  • Compendial Necessities

    Pharmacopoeias, similar to america Pharmacopeia (USP), the European Pharmacopoeia (Ph. Eur.), and the Japanese Pharmacopoeia (JP), define detailed necessities for assessing freedom from viable microorganisms. These compendia specify check strategies, acceptance standards, and environmental controls that should be adopted. Failure to adjust to these compendial necessities can lead to regulatory motion, together with product recollects and manufacturing web site closures. For instance, USP Chapter <71> supplies detailed directions for performing the check, together with media suitability, incubation circumstances, and interpretation of outcomes.

  • Good Manufacturing Practices (GMP)

    GMP laws, enforced by companies just like the Meals and Drug Administration (FDA) in america and the European Medicines Company (EMA) in Europe, require producers to determine and keep sturdy high quality management techniques. These techniques should be sure that pharmaceutical merchandise are persistently produced and managed in line with established requirements. Freedom from viable microorganisms evaluation is a crucial element of GMP, and producers should show compliance by means of complete documentation, validation research, and ongoing monitoring. As an illustration, GMP requires that every one gear used is correctly calibrated and maintained, and that personnel are adequately skilled in aseptic strategies.

  • Submission and Approval Processes

    Regulatory compliance extends to the submission and approval processes for brand new pharmaceutical merchandise. Earlier than a product might be marketed, producers should present proof of freedom from viable microorganisms as a part of their regulatory filings. This proof sometimes contains detailed check outcomes, methodology validation experiences, and manufacturing course of descriptions. Regulatory companies scrutinize this information to make sure that the product meets established requirements for security and efficacy. Omission of those information would lead to rejection of a brand new drug utility.

  • Put up-Market Surveillance

    Regulatory oversight continues even after a product is accepted and marketed. Put up-market surveillance applications monitor pharmaceutical merchandise for antagonistic occasions and high quality defects, together with contamination. Regulatory companies could conduct routine inspections of producing services to confirm ongoing compliance with GMP laws. Failure to keep up requirements for the evaluation of freedom from viable microorganisms can result in product recollects and different enforcement actions. This ongoing vigilance ensures that pharmaceutical merchandise proceed to fulfill regulatory requirements all through their lifecycle.

These aspects spotlight the crucial position of regulatory compliance in making certain the protection and high quality of pharmaceutical merchandise. By adhering to compendial necessities, GMP laws, and post-market surveillance applications, producers can mitigate the danger of contamination and safeguard affected person well being. Strict adherence to those laws just isn’t merely a authorized obligation however an moral crucial for all pharmaceutical producers.
